Employee Free Choice Act
Thread started by sexy at 05.1.09 - 9:32 am

What better day then MAY DAY to give a call to your US President, your congressional representative and your US Senates offices. Why call, to wish them and their staff a happy workers day and to encourage them to not only to (continue to) support the Employees Free Choice Act but to work with other members of the legislator to get this acted passed.

What is the Employee Free Choice Act? It is legislation that will enable working people to bargain for better benefits, wages and working conditions by restoring workers’ freedom to choose for themselves whether to join a union.
it would:

# remove current obstacles to employees who want collective bargaining.

# Guarantee that workers who can choose collective bargaining are able to achieve a contract.

# Allow employees to form unions by signing cards authorizing union representation.

actually it goes to a card sign up method to forum a union in a work place. With a secret ballot, it give the company(employee) time to intimated employees into joining, force anti-union meetings with employees and then be able to challenge the election with the National Labor relations board. The NLRB has take up to 4-1/2 years to rule if the election was fair or not based on a complaint by the employer. By that time the company could have fired all members who might be pro union or have not spoke out against the union. Then it can refuse to recognize the Union until the NLRB has ruled. FYI the NLRB has been stacked with anti labor pro big business figures for a long time. Anti-Union groups such as those started by major corporations with a high level of low salary employees and the heritage foundation would have you believe what you wrote above, but sign up cards actually makes it easier for employees to form a union to collectively bargain for them.

You got ask yourself, when has the Heritage Foundation ever been concerned about low paid workers being able to form collective bargaining packs?

I support The EFCA. Yes, I do see how using only card check, if 50% of the employees agree, can give more leverage to the union supporters. However, the current laws regarding employer conduct regarding union organization are simply skewed heavily in favor of employers/corporations. There is not even a hint of fairness. This bill gives more leverage to both employees and union supporters and is badly needed. No where does it eliminate the secret ballot if employees choose to use one...that is the key. It takes the decision of holding a secret ballot away from the employer and allows the employees to decide if they want secret ballot if they so inclined. The bill also addresses the lack of oversight regarding employers unlawful suppression of union organizing activities and information. This seems to be the real issue in regards to corporate defiance of the bill.

Check http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Employee_Free_Choice_Act to read up if you want...its quite interesting. Also, take a look at who supports it and who doesn't, you can get a pretty good idea of who is going to benefit it it does or does not pass...it's pretty black and white in those regards...i.e. Obama an original co-sponsor vs. Norm Coleman, give him the money corporate hackster i.e. Home Depot.

Also as far as unions are concerned. I think they are needed. Nothing has ever been given to employees without a fight. If you have a job in which you receive sick pay, holiday pay, vacation pay, health insurance...etc., things such as these were brought to you by your friendly neighborhood unions. Not to say all is good in unionville, there are pros and cons. However, unions are democratic, like little mini-governments...they are only as good/corrupt as those they represent allow. They provide balance in an otherwise corporate controlled economy.
